RetroPlayer: Difference between revisions
No edit summary |
|||
(9 intermediate revisions by 3 users not shown) | |||
Line 3: | Line 3: | ||
|Picture=RetroPlayer1.JPG | |Picture=RetroPlayer1.JPG | ||
|Omschrijving= | |Omschrijving= | ||
|Status= | |Status=Completed | ||
|Contact=Jelly | |Contact=Jelly | ||
|Contact1=Mux | |Contact1=Mux | ||
Line 21: | Line 21: | ||
De RetroPlayer bevat een Cubieboard 1 en draait een [https://www.armbian.com/cubieboard-1/ armbian], de Ubuntu Desktop legacy kernel versie. | De RetroPlayer bevat een Cubieboard 1 en draait een [https://www.armbian.com/cubieboard-1/ armbian], de Ubuntu Desktop legacy kernel versie. | ||
< | === Video afspeelfunctionaliteit === | ||
videos dienen geplaatst te worden in **Videos** en worden afgespeeld met **mpv**. | |||
~/videos.sh | |||
<pre> | |||
#!/bin/sh | #!/bin/sh | ||
export DISPLAY=:0.0 | export DISPLAY=:0.0 | ||
while true | while true | ||
Line 30: | Line 33: | ||
sleep 0.5 | sleep 0.5 | ||
done | done | ||
</ | </pre> | ||
~/.config/autostart/foo.desktop | |||
<pre> | |||
[Desktop Entry] | |||
Version=1.0 | |||
Encoding=UTF-8 | |||
Name=Script | |||
Type=Application | |||
Exec=/home/retroplayer/videos.sh | |||
Icon= | |||
Terminal=false | |||
StartupNotify=false | |||
Hidden=false | |||
GenericName= | |||
GenericName[en_US]=] | |||
</pre> | |||
== Speaker's == | |||
Speaker lasercut bestanden | |||
<gallery> | |||
File:RetroPlayer_speakers_high.svg|1. | |||
File:RetroPlayer_speakers_high_transring.svg|2. | |||
File:RetroPlayer_speakers_low.svg|3. | |||
File:RetroPlayer_speakers_low_transring.svg|4. | |||
</gallery> | |||
== Foto's == | == Foto's == | ||
Line 43: | Line 72: | ||
File:RetroPlayer_SP5.JPG|8. | File:RetroPlayer_SP5.JPG|8. | ||
File:RetroPlayer_SP6.JPG|9. | File:RetroPlayer_SP6.JPG|9. | ||
File:RetroPlayer_SP7.JPG|10. | |||
File:RetroPlayer_SP8.JPG|11. | |||
</gallery> | </gallery> |
Latest revision as of 17:01, 11 September 2017
Project RetroPlayer | |
---|---|
Status | Completed |
Contact | Jelly, Mux, Crashjuh |
Last Update | 2017-09-11 |
Wat en waarom
RetroPlayer is het belangrijkste project op de space - gesitueerd in de lounge, aan de balk die de ventilatieschacht normaal gesproken afsluit van de rest van de ruimte. De player is gekoppeld aan de spacestate; wanneer de space opengaat start RetroPlayer en begint met het afspelen van verschillende '80s (en '80s-geïnspireerde) video's op het royale 19" scherm. In de achtergrond draait ook een Squeezebox, daarop kan via de webinterface muziek worden gedraaid. Aangeraden wordt om, voor maximaal effect, synthwave of vergelijkbare genres te draaien in de lounge.
Hardware
De RetroPlayer is een naakt paneel uit een Dell E1911c, welke via een HDMI-DVI verloopkabel aan een Cubieboard A9 (non-s) vastzit. Het geheel is op de correcte, superieure wijze (=hotglue) gefixeerd in een MDF kast, vervaardigd met uitmuntend werkmanschap en totaal niet scheef of ongelijk.
Software
De RetroPlayer bevat een Cubieboard 1 en draait een armbian, de Ubuntu Desktop legacy kernel versie.
Video afspeelfunctionaliteit
videos dienen geplaatst te worden in **Videos** en worden afgespeeld met **mpv**. ~/videos.sh
#!/bin/sh export DISPLAY=:0.0 while true do mpv -ao null -loop 0 -shuffle -fs -no-keepaspect Videos/ sleep 0.5 done
~/.config/autostart/foo.desktop
[Desktop Entry] Version=1.0 Encoding=UTF-8 Name=Script Type=Application Exec=/home/retroplayer/videos.sh Icon= Terminal=false StartupNotify=false Hidden=false GenericName= GenericName[en_US]=]
Speaker's
Speaker lasercut bestanden